Legislators eye licensing and oversight changes for building officials; ULCT seeks city plan-review timing data
Summary
In response to an Office of Professional Licensing (OPLR) audit, Representative Peterson’s HB 58 would establish licensing and conduct standards for building officials and require annual reporting; ULCT asked members to provide average plan-review timing and completeness turnaround data.
ULCT staff briefed members on House Bill 58, a response to an audit of building departments by the Office of Professional Licensing and Research (OPLR). The bill would add licensing requirements for building officials, define unprofessional conduct, and create an annual public report card of municipal building department performance to be shared with the Utah Building Code Commission (UBCC) and the Legislature.
